Story Structure — 4 Plot Phases

Neapolitan Genesis

Parthenope is born into an affluent family in 1950 and named by her godfather Achille Lauro. Her early years are marked by privileged upbringing and complex family dynamics.

Academic & Romantic Turmoil

In college, Parthenope develops a scholarly bond with Professor Marotta. A Capri trip triggers intense romantic entanglements and culminates in Raimondo's tragic suicide.

Identity & Consequences

Haunted by guilt, Parthenope explores acting and encounters mafioso Criscuolo, leading to pregnancy and abortion. Sandrino's departure forces her to confront past blame.

Scholarship & Legacy

Parthenope builds a distinguished academic career, researching cultural miracles and considering a move to Trento. She retires, reflects on her journey, and finds joy in local triumphs.

Story Breakdown

Parthenope, born in the sea near Naples in 1950, is beautiful, enigmatic, and intelligent. She is shamelessly courted by many. However, beauty comes at a cost.
